Motor City Muse presents work by photographers inspired by vintage automobiles, working men and women, and the neighborhoods, streets, and architecture of the city of Detroit. The images examine the complex and disparate nature of the history, diverse population, and culture of the city as seen through the personal perceptions of individual artists. It is an eclectic mix of styles and subject matter unique to Detroit, represented by black-and-white as well as color photography. Included in the then section are rare photographs of everyday city life: images by French photographer Henri Cartier-Bresson, who passed through Detroit in 1947; photographs by Swiss-born Robert Frank, which were inspired by the factories, drive-ins, and diners of the city from 1955; images of autoworkers and other Detroit laborers in the 1970s and 1980s as remembered by Russ Marshall; and street photographs by Detroiter Bill Rauhauser that capture the city and citizens from 1950 to 1980. The transformation of the city is represented by Dave Jordano, who photographed it in 1973 and then returned to re-shoot the same sites in 2010. Detroit's legendary love affair with the automobiles is evident in early work of commercial photography innovators Jimmy Northmore and Mickey McGuire, among others. More than a generation later, Nicola Kuperus plays with these commercial classics by juxtaposing beautiful cars and models in questionable scenarios. German artist Karin Jobst rounds out the now section of the exhibition with impressionistic studies of familiar Detroit architecture and other sites around the city.

About the Author
Nancy W. Barr is associate curator of photography in the Department of Prints, Drawings, and Photographs at the Detroit Institute of Arts.

Such a beautiful collections of portraits
By Liz
As a Detroit native, I first saw these photos as an exhibit called "Motor City Muse" at the Detroit Institute of Arts (DIA) and was blown away by the photo collection. When the DIA released the collection in book format I purchased it right away. It's nostalgic and also a little heartbreaking to see the huge metropolis Detroit once was compared to what it has become today. The book is divided into several different sections - one section features photos of Detroit from the past. These are phenomenal. Another section compares photos of Detroit from years ago compared to the same buildings today. These photos are interesting, if not a little sad. There is a section dedicated to the automobile industry, Detroit is "Motor City" afterall. Finally, there is a section of artistically shot vehicles each one with a dead woman in it - not actual dead women, but models acting as if they are dead. I wasn't too crazy about these ones, maybe they were a little too avant garde for my tastes. However, the book itself is fantastic, a great coffee table piece!
